In this episode, I sit down with the one and only Dr. Perry Nickelston, founder of Stop Chasing Pain, creator of the Big Six Lymphatic Mojo system, speaker, educator, and one of the most innovative voices in the world of chronic pain and nervous system healing.
Dr. Perry has spent nearly three decades helping people understand that pain is rarely just about the place that hurts. Instead of only focusing on symptoms, he teaches a completely different approach, one that looks at the body as a connected system and helps people understand the deeper patterns behind chronic pain, inflammation, stress, trauma, and nervous system overload.
In this deeply eye-opening conversation, we talk about the nervous system, the lymphatic system, emotional trauma, hypervigilance, breathing, chronic inflammation, and why so many people stay stuck in cycles of pain and survival mode.
Dr. Perry vulnerably shares his own personal health struggles, the emotional journey that shaped his work, and how unresolved stress and trauma can physically impact the body over time. He explains why the body is always trying to protect us, even when symptoms feel frustrating or exhausting.
We also dive into practical tools that can help calm the nervous system, improve blood flow, support lymphatic drainage, and shift the body out of constant fight-or-flight mode.
